Key Features & Benefits at a Glance
- Self-tapping efficiency with Type F thread cutting design eliminates the need for pre-tapped holes, reducing installation time and labor costs in brass, cast iron, and sheet metal.
- Superior corrosion resistance from 410 stainless steel construction ensures long-term reliability in harsh industrial environments, minimizing maintenance and replacement frequency.
- Secure fastening in fine-thread applications with 10-32 UNF threads providing enhanced vibration resistance and improved load distribution compared to coarse threads.
- Optimized drive engagement with No. 2 Phillips pan head offers reliable torque transmission and reduced cam-out risk for consistent, flush installations.
- Full-threaded shank design maximizes grip length and pull-out strength across the entire 3/4" length, ensuring robust connections in varied material thicknesses.
- Regulatory compliance assurance with RoHS 3 and REACH standards guarantees environmentally safe components for global supply chain integration.
- Precision-engineered blunt tip facilitates easier alignment and starts in pre-drilled holes (No. 21 drill bit recommended), reducing material splitting risks.
Professional Applications & Engineering Value
These 10-32 UNF thread cutting screws are engineered to address common industrial fastening challenges in brass, cast iron, and sheet metal assemblies. The Type F tapping method and fine UNF threads create precise, durable internal threads without requiring pre-threaded holes, significantly streamlining production workflows. Manufactured from 410 stainless steel, these screws resist oxidation and chemical exposure in demanding environments like HVAC systems, automotive components, and machinery frames. The Phillips pan head with No. 2 drive ensures uniform clamping force and seated installations, while the fully threaded 3/4" length accommodates variable material thicknesses—eliminating the need for multiple screw types and reducing inventory complexity for B2B procurement teams.
Specification Summary & Compliance
This product adheres to UNF fine thread standards (10-32) with a thread diameter of 0.19" and Class 2A tolerance for consistent fit. The thread cutting (Type F) design complies with industrial tapping screw specifications for use with a No. 21 drill bit (0.159" diameter). Regulatory conformity includes RoHS 3 (2015/863/EU) and REACH (EC 1907/2006) compliance, ensuring restriction of hazardous substances in line with international environmental directives.
